About Northeastern
Northeastern University is a global, experiential research university that offers a variety of undergraduate and graduate programs. The institution emphasizes engagement with the world and provides resources for admissions, financial services, and academic planning.

Frequently Asked Questions
What types of programs does Northeastern University offer?
Northeastern offers a wide range of undergraduate, graduate, and doctoral programs across various fields of study.
How can I apply for admission?
You can apply for admission through the university's official website, where you will find detailed instructions for undergraduate and graduate applications.
What financial aid options are available?
Northeastern provides various financial aid options, including scholarships, grants, and loans, which can be explored on their financial services page.
Does Northeastern offer online education?
Yes, Northeastern offers online education programs that allow students to complete degrees remotely.
What resources are available for new students and their families?
Northeastern provides orientation programs and resources specifically designed to support new students and their families during the transition to university life.
